Football Recap: Carson Colts vs. Paramount Pirates
Carson got themselves on the board against Paramount on Friday, but Paramount never followed suit. They blew past the Paramount Pirates 36-0 at home. Given the Colts' advantage in MaxPreps' California football rankings (they are ranked 187th, while the Pirates are ranked 428th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Carson found their leader in underclassman Chris Fields Iii, who threw for 224 yards and two touchdowns while picking up 11.2 yards per attempt, and also rushed for 54 yards on only five carries. Jahqory Barnes was Fields Iii's top target, picking up 103 receiving yards and a touchdown.
Carson's defense was in the mix too, especially the secondary: they snagged two passes before it was all said and done. In fact, those interceptions all came courtesy of defensive juggernaut Troy Taulua. He is also on a roll when it comes to total tackles, as he's now made five or more in the last three games he's played dating back to last season.
The victory got Carson back to even at 2-2. As for Paramount, the loss snapped their winning streak at four games dating back to last season and leaves them with a 3-1 record.
Carson will head out on the road to face off against North at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Paramount, they will get a bit of extra time to process the defeat as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on Venice at 7:30 p.m. on September 27th.
